ANNOUNCES EXTENSION OF EXPIRY TIME OF BID FOR MED NET INTERNATIONAL LTD. NEW YORK CITY, (December 18, 2002) - - - MFC Bancorp Ltd. (Nasdaq: MXBIF and Frankfurt Stock Exchange: MFC GR) today announced that 1,339,167 common shares of Med Net International Ltd. ("Med Net") have been tendered to MFC's offer dated November 7, 2002 to purchase all of the issued and outstanding common shares of Med Net (the "Offer"). As a result, MFC has taken up and owns an aggregate of approximately 1,656,703 Med Net common shares, representing approximately 47.8% of the issued and outstanding Med Net common shares. MFC has announced that it has extended the expiry time of the Offer for Med Net common shares from 12:00 a.m. (PST) on December 17, 2002 to 4:00 p.m. (EST) on January 17, 2003 in order to allow shareholders of Med Net that have not as yet been able to tender their common shares pursuant to the Offer additional time to do so. Rene Randall Joseph Allen (investors) (604) 683-8286 (212) 691-8087 rrandall@bmgmt.com joe@allencaron.com ------------------ ------------------ or Kari Rinkeviczie (media) (616) 647-0780 kari@allencaron.com NEW YORK CITY, (December 18, 2002) - - - MFC Bancorp Ltd. (Nasdaq: MXBIF and Frankfurt Stock Exchange: MFC GR) today announced that 203,009 common shares of Med Net International Ltd. ("Med Net") have been tendered to MFC's offer dated November 7, 2002 to purchase all of the issued and outstanding common shares of Med Net (the "Offer"). As a result, MFC has taken up and owns an aggregate of approximately 520,545 Med Net common shares, representing approximately 15.0 % of the issued and outstanding Med Net common shares. The previously announced number of common shares of Med Net tendered to the Offer included shares that were inadvertently deposited with the Depositary. MFC has announced that it has extended the expiry time of the Offer for Med Net common shares from 12:00 a.m. (PST) on December 17, 2002 to 4:00 p.m. (EST) on January 17, 2003 in order to allow shareholders of Med Net that have not as yet been able to tender their common shares pursuant to the Offer additional time to do so. ENFORCEABILITY OF CERTAIN CIVIL LIABILITIES IN THE UNITED STATES The Offeror is a company continued under the laws of the Yukon Territory, Canada. The directors, controlling persons and officers of the Offeror are residents of Canada or other jurisdictions outside the United States and a substantial portion of the Offeror's assets are located outside the United States. As a result, it may be difficult for shareholders to effect service within the United States upon the directors, controlling persons and officers of the Offeror, or to realize in the United States upon judgments of courts of the United States predicated upon the civil liability provisions of the United States federal securities laws. There is doubt as to the enforceability in Canada or elsewhere against the Offeror or its directors, controlling persons and officers, who are not residents of the United States, in original actions for enforcement of judgments of United States courts, of liabilities predicated solely upon United States federal securities laws. 2

RECENT DEVELOPMENTS On December 17, 2002, the Offeror notified the Depository of its intention to extend the Expiry Time of the Offer to allow holders of Common Shares of Med Net that have not as yet been able to deposit their Common Shares pursuant to the Offer additional time to do so. On that date, an aggregate of 203,009 Common Shares of Med Net were deposited pursuant to the Offer and were taken up by MFC. As a result, MFC currently holds approximately 520,545 Common Shares representing approximately 15.0% of the outstanding Common Shares of Med Net. By notice to the Depository dated December 17, 2002, the Offeror has amended the Offer as set forth herein. EXTENSION OF THE OFFER The Offeror has extended the Expiry Time of the Offer from 12:00 Midnight (Vancouver time) on December 17, 2002 to 4:00 p.m. (EST) on January 17, 2003, or to such later date and time as may be fixed by the Offer from time to time pursuant to Section 4 of the Offer, "Extension and Variation of the Offer", unless withdrawn by the Offeror.
